Brick Hardscaping in Norwalk, CT
Brick hardscaping services encompass the design, installation, and repair of durable features made from brick materials that enhance outdoor spaces. Common projects include constructing patios, walkways, garden borders,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or seating areas. Homeowners often seek these services to improve curb appeal, create functional outdoor living areas, or address existing brick structures that need restoration or reinforcement. Before requesting brick hardscaping, property owners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, desired aesthetic style, and any existing landscape elements that may influence the design and material choices.
Understanding the scope of brick hardscaping projects also involves knowing the maintenance requirements and longevity of brick features. It’s helpful to clarify the types of bricks or pavers preferred, the level of customization desired, and any specific structural considerations for the property’s terrain. Homeowners typically want to ensure that the chosen brickwork complements their overall landscape, withstands local weather conditions, and aligns with their budget. Contacting a professional can provide guidance on planning and executing these projects effectively to achieve a durable and visually appealing result.

Brick Hardscaping Questions
What types of projects are suitable for brick hardscaping? Brick hardscaping is ideal for walkways, patios, retaining walls, and garden borders to enhance outdoor spaces.
How durable is brick for outdoor use? Brick is known for its strength and weather resistance, making it a long-lasting option for various outdoor installations.
Can brick hardscaping improve property value? Yes, well-designed brick features can boost curb appeal and add value to a property.
What maintenance is required for brick hardscaping? Regular cleaning and occasional repointing help maintain the appearance and integrity of brick installations.
